Output fc5001802439020850996eae643a81d78a59e129b1140d65a0115ef163d0715f:1

value
12785238
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d53e9295abc2afbf935707123a2c00a53042d89 OP_EQUALVERIFY OP_CHECKSIG
address
1MBGrcrjeYzfoF1QLHuTmWJ3uU2mNMCZyg
transaction
fc5001802439020850996eae643a81d78a59e129b1140d65a0115ef163d0715f
spent
true